Growing carrots

If you have limited space, growing carrots in an indoor vegetable garden is an ideal option for busy people. Carrots thrive with light, loamy dirt. They need loose soil to grow straight and healthy. Avoid heavy soil or weeds. They can lead to malformed and forked carrots. Use a digging fork to prepare the soil. Then, add organic slow-release fertilizer. Make sure to turn the soil around and get rid any obstructions. Damping off is a condition that affects carrots when the soil becomes too dry. It is often difficult to treat damping once it starts.

Growing lettuce

You can grow lettuce in an indoor vegetable garden if you're interested in trying something new. A flower pot is the traditional indoor method. The pot doesn't have to be very large but should be filled at least 3/4 with potting soil. It is important to thin the lettuce plants once they sprout, as their roots are quite shallow. It is possible to use a pesticideless fertilizer like apple cider vinegar, which will help keep the bugs away.

To get the most from lettuce, you must take good care of it. Lettuce has 90% water content and is difficult to grow in traditional plant pots due to its shallow roots. It is possible that you will need to water your lettuce plants multiple times a day, particularly if it's grown in a hydroponics system. To prevent fungal infection, it is important to water the seedlings at the base. Use tepid water instead of cold water to avoid damaging the tender leaves.

Lettuce plants need lots of sunlight to grow well. To thrive, it needs to receive at least 12 hours of direct sunlight. The lettuce can survive in an indoor vegetable garden without direct sunlight. Supplemental lighting might be required during the winter months. Lettuce grows best in 60-70 degree temperatures during the day and drops about ten degrees at night. Lower temperatures will result in slower growth and higher temperatures will encourage bolting. Your lettuce needs to be watered frequently. Because lettuce contains almost 95% water, you need to water it frequently. The soil should be slightly moist at all times.

Harvest your lettuce regularly. You can harvest your lettuce once it has reached four inches tall. Use your hands to thoroughly clean the lettuce. How to apply Foliar Fertilizers

Foliar fertilizers can be applied directly to plants' leaves by spraying. They are used to add nutrients to plants. They can be used to treat any plant, including fruits, vegetables, flowers, trees, shrubs, grasses, and lawns.

Foliar fertilizers do not pose a risk for soil pollution. The type of soil, the size and amount of foliage, as well as the type of plant will all determine the fertilizer required. Foliar fertilizers work best when the plants are actively growing. This allows the plants to absorb the nutrients more quickly. These steps will help you fertilize your garden.
